Etymology of the English word revitalize

the English word revitalize
using the English prefix re-
derived from the Latin prefix re-
derived from the English word vitalize
derived from the English word vital
derived from the Old French word vital
derived from the Latin word vitalis (vital; of life; living)
derived from the Latin word vita (viaţă; life; life, career, livelihood)
derived from the Latin word vivere (be alive, live; survive)
derived from the Proto-Indo-European root *gʷei- (to live)
using the English suffix -ize
derived from the Old French suffix -iser
derived from the Latin suffix -izare
derived from the Greek suffix -izein, -ίζειν
